First, we heard that a Chick-Fil-A was coming. Then, we heard that it was coming inside the airport. Then, we heard that production was delayed. Well, now, finally, we have information on when we can expect our first local Chick-Fil-A in the Capital Region!

Last I heard, the Chick-Fil-A was going to open the beginning of October but here we are and still no chicken sandwich smells coming out of our local airport. Finally, announced by the Times Union through the Albany Business Review, we know was can expect it by the end of this month.

If you're unfamiliar with the location, it will be through TSA security screening in the passenger area and you must have an airline ticket and get through security to be able to eat there. It will be opening along with a Wolfgang Puck Pizza place, owned by the the same OHM Concession Group.
